Yeah I joined an AI company at the start of 2022 but left after 1.3 years because sales had dried up, there was no clear PMF and the red flags had gotten clearly intolerable.

If you’re honest in your interviews, you may not get the best hike but you will get yourself out of a bad situation which is better than staying in a rut.

It's okay to do it once or twice as companies might have a culture which you're not suited to.

But if you keep doing it for 4-5 years straight, the next company suspect the prob was not with the companies but with you.
